Railway station
Photo: Stanzilla, Public domain.
The Gare de Bernay is the train station for the town of . It was built by Chemins de Fer de l'Ouest in 1855. It is situated on the Mantes-la-Jolie–Cherbourg railway. is situated 3½ km southeast of Le Malharquier.
